Suppose one gallon of gasoline produces 1.1 108 J of energy, and this energy is sufficient to operate a car for 43 miles. An aspirin tablet has a mass of 270 mg. If the aspirin could be converted completely into thermal energy, how many miles would the car go on a single tablet?
